De Bilt/Netherlands - Grontmij has won a major contract to create a modern and environmentally sound waste management system in Bosnia-Herzegovina. Through close collaboration between its consultants from Denmark and Sweden, Grontmij will deliver world-leading Nordic excellence in the field.

Swedish International Development Cooperation Agency (Sida) assists in the creation of an effective system of waste management in the country. Grontmij has been appointed to advise and support at both the municipal and state level.
‘Securing this contract represents our combined expertise within Grontmij to deliver a substantial-capacity building in Bosnia-Herzegovina along with a modern and environmentally sound waste recycling programme. As a group-wide project, this is another example of how our cross-border collaboration strengthens our ability to win complex international assignments’, says Sylvo Thijsen, Grontmij N.V. CEO.
Grontmij is a leading sustainable design, engineering and management consultancy active in the growth markets of water, energy, transportation and sustainable planning and design. Grontmij is the fourth largest engineering consultancy in Europe with over 150 offices across the region and a further 20 offices globally. Quelle: Grontmij
